From c6fda282294da882f8d8cc4c513940277dd380f5 Mon Sep 17 00:00:00 2001 From: Pavel Emelyanov Date: Wed, 17 Oct 2007 19:46:47 -0700 Subject: [INET]: Consolidate xxx_frag_create() This one uses the xxx_frag_intern() and xxx_frag_alloc() routines, which are already consolidated, so remove them from protocol code (as promised). The ->constructor callback is used to init the rest of the frag queue and it is the same for netfilter and ipv6. Signed-off-by: Pavel Emelyanov Signed-off-by: David S.
